NSAIDs Double the Risk of Dangerous Blood Clots

nsaids mechanism neck pain relief side effects blood clotsUsing NSAIDs to manage chronic neck pain could almost double your risk of venous thromboembolism (VTE), including deep venous thrombosis (DVT) and pulmonary embolism, according to new research published in the journal Rheumatology. N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) are a popular prescription and over-the-counter remedy for relief of inflammation and pain but these drugs are far from safe, especially when used for chronic conditions. New Cervical Disc Approved by FDA

cervical disc device approved fda

Medtronic's newly approved Prestige LP Cervical Disc.

The U.S. Food and Drug Administration approved a new artificial cervical spinal disc in late July to be used in disc replacement surgery to treat radiculopathy and/or myelopathy. The Prestige LP Cervical Disc can replace one diseased disc in the neck and is a titanium-ceramic alloy that fits between the top and bottom of the cervical vertebrae. Read more

Multiple Sclerosis and Cervical Spinal Stenosis – Does Neck Surgery Help?

cervical spinal stenosis mutliple sclerosis myelopathyDifferentiating multiple sclerosis and cervical symptoms of spinal stenosis can be challenging and new research suggests that for patients with both conditions preoperative MRI results may not offer a clear indication of the likely success of spine surgery. Typically, people with cervical spinal stenosis can be given a pretty good idea of the benefits they could see after neck surgery, but evaluating patients with concurrent MS and cervical stenosis causing myelopathy appears to offer little indication of its usefulness.
